
Can I Run Thunder Tier One?
KRAFTON, Inc. · 2021
Thunder Tier One is a realistic top-down shooter where you join an elite special operations team tasked with stopping a dangerous terrorist organization wreaking havoc across the fictional Eastern European country of Salobia.

Thunder Tier One System Requirements
The official minimum and recommended PC specs for Thunder Tier One, component by component.
| Component | Minimum | Recommended |
|---|---|---|
| OS | Windows 7 64-bit | Windows 10 64-bit |
| Processor | Intel Core i5 3.3 GHz | Intel Core i7 3770K |
| Memory | 8 GB RAM | 16 GB RAM |
| Graphics | NVIDIA GeForce GTX 950 | N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1070 |
| DirectX | Version 11 | Version 11 |
| Storage | 20 GB available space | 20 GB available space |
